Not an ancient chamber, but a planned trap for human waste above a working watercourse. Dublin South City may have stunk before it aspired, and that is the point.
Clarke mentions a public latrine which was to be built over a watercourse from St John's millsin 1571 (2002, 28). Not precisely located.
